Without a doubt, every college student has at least one 8 a.m. class once in their life. Or if you're insane like me, you have an 8 a.m. every day of the week. No matter how many you have in your time as a college student, I think it's safe to say we can all relate to the following storyline about having an 8 a.m. class:

Some days, you will feel so alive going to your 8 a.m..

Some days... not so much.

Some days, you will wake up and make an effort to look good.

Some days, you'll look like you just crawled out of a cardboard box.

Some days, your 8 A.M. will actually be bearable.


Some days, your 8 a.m. will be a complete disaster.

Some days, you will be alert enough to participate in class.

Some days you will be fighting to stay awake.

Some days, you will be a social butterfly.

Some days, you just won't feel like participating in society.

8 a.m.'s are a struggle. But if you play your cards right when scheduling, you'll be able to finish early in the day and go back to bed!
